
CJCH Solicitors has announced the planned expansion of its commercial division with the appointments of Seán Russell as Head of Corporate and Paul Shuttleworth as Head of Employment.
The firm said the key additions bring extensive expertise, enhancing its ability to deliver comprehensive support across all aspects of commercial law for businesses throughout Wales and beyond.
The addition of Seán Russell and Paul Shuttleworth to the Commercial team signifies a major milestone in the continued growth of the CJCH Solicitors. Their joint expertise will work seamlessly with the existing specialist departments, the firm said. It added that they add vital experience to a strong multidisciplinary offering, working closely alongside the Commercial Property team, led by Mathew Clapham, Head of Commercial Property, and the Litigation team, led by Danielle Pinocci-Hall, Legal Director & Head of Litigation.

CJCH Solicitors provides legal support across six offices based in Barry, Blackwood, Bridgend, Caerphilly, Cardiff and Swansea.
